Silence

January 23, 2017

Do you know how much the silent treatment hurts?

When you put yourself within arms reach,

but you're still out of reach.

Everyday, I see you, hear you,

but you don't seem to see or hear me.

I ask myself 'was it me?' And cry alone wondering.

My heart can only break so many times before it is unrepairable.

I still don't blame you though.

I stay true to my word and continue to try,

because if nobody else cares, I still will.
